It is interesting that in Ephesians 6: 17, Paul tells us that the sword of the Spirit is the word of God;“And take the helmet of salvation, and the sword of the Spirit, which is the word of God”This sword is sharp. The word translated “sharper” refers to a blade that is able to do its work with a single stroke. It does not need to keep hacking away. But since it is a double-edged sword, it can protect and attack from either side regardless of the angle of attack. As a Christian you do not need any other weapon.
